“…Moreover, by optimizing the cleaning and resin regeneration protocols, the lifetime of MabSelect SuRe™ could be prolonged up to 150 cycles, which may translate into economical savings in large-scale production ( Zhou et al, 2019 ). Recently, new resin with protein A ligand designed by protein engineering (MabSelect TM PrismA) showed greater stability for regeneration process ( Wetterhall et al, 2021 ), however, this chromatographic material has not been reported to purify Fc-fusion proteins.…”
